Output 6f6f59b0a1db681ceb40e8ea4b0cde743eff837a21ac28633a883dc17c55f453:0

value
41914222
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4185d64b3d8265e3d7fbfea770a88a7236c63ff8 OP_EQUALVERIFY OP_CHECKSIG
address
16yTFdhRzVP2mHiA2SZnLjYAS7BxhBgBHF
transaction
6f6f59b0a1db681ceb40e8ea4b0cde743eff837a21ac28633a883dc17c55f453
confirmations
580209
spent
true